Job Description Summary

This position is responsible for managing coverage complaints which arise within the Claim function ensuring that they are dealt with in a timely fashion and within agreed time frames. The role requires direct interaction with internal customers as well as providing optimal solutions to resolve coverage complaints. The position will require liaison with regulatory and industry bodies as well as the ability to handle coverage litigation referrals or advice as and when required.

Primary Job Duties & Responsibilities

  • Reviews and responds to coverage complaints on referral from the Claim department
  • Liaises with relevant regulatory and industry bodies in relation to complaints
  • Provides timely reporting on Complaint statistics to Head of Claim Legal and other business partners
  • Works with other stakeholders to ensure complaint process remains agile at all times
  • Provides training on complaint handling as required
  • Responsible for reviewing and making necessary changes or updates to the complaint handling process
  • Handles coverage litigation referrals and provides advice

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elors degree - law preferred.
  • Bar vocational course/CILEX/LPC.
  • Demonstrable experience in private practice or in-house legal department at Associate level or minimum, paralegal level.
  • Strong communication skills required.
  • Ability to work under pressure and to prioritise work.

Education, Work Experience, & Knowledge

  • Experience working in a similar hybrid role within legal, insurance or the financial services industry.

Job Specific Technical Skills & Competencies

  • Proven experience in law, business, insurance, risk management and/or customer service. Experience with local jurisdictional guidelines and regulatory procedures within the financial services industry. Insurance coverage litigation experience and knowledge of court procedures in England and Wales.
